Get Microsoft Streets and Trips. I have had this program for about 3 years now. I never go anywhere without putting in the places I have to go while officiating. You can also dictate alot which way to go and when you leave. It will figure in construction projects and even have most schools listed (at least in the city like areas). You can put in any address and it will give you a map of the area and all the surrounding landmarks (resturants, gas stations, museums). It is a tool I do not officiate or go anywhere without. You can do so much customization (unlike mapquest or Yahoo) it is well worth the money. I have owned the same program for 3 years most of the time (without schools moving) I have not had many problems finding exactly where I had to go. And if you do not like this program, I am sure one of the others has similar or even better features.
